About the Role
Camps, Sports and Excursions Fund Coordinator The purpose of the Camps, Sports and Excursions Fund (CSEF) is to ensure a family's financial circumstances are not a barrier to student participation in key activities that enrich the school experience, such as camps, sporting activities, excursions and incursions. The CSEF Coordinator plays a key role in supporting schools to deliver the CSEF effectively and consistently. This role combines strong customer service and phone-based support with policy coordination responsibilities, including leading policy updates, improving guidance materials, and helping schools navigate operational requirements. The successful candidate will be an excellent communicator with strong judgement, a service mindset and the ability to turn policy into practical support.
Attributes
The main responsibilities of the CSEF Coordinator include:
• answering phone calls from schools about eligibility, application processing and use of CSEF funds
• providing advice on policy requirements and referring complex matters for further review where needed
• update policy guidance and FAQs ahead of each annual CSEF cycle
• prepare communications to remind schools of key dates, including application and processing deadlines
• identify common issues raised by schools to inform policy improvement
• support consistent implementation of policy across government and non-government school settings
• identify and escalate technical issues encountered during maintenance or upgrades
• coordinate testing and user acceptance following system upgrades.
